Pair of Art Deco Velvet Armchairs
Located in Faversham, GB
A commanding matching pair of Art Deco lounge chairs in a rich navy blue upholstery.
The armchairs have high backs and large shapely column arms with pleated fronts that surround the generous seats. Both chairs are raised on oak feet and finished with brass castors. The castors can be removed easily if the chairs need to sit flat on the floor.
The armchairs have been fully restored and stripped back to the solid oak frame for upholstery with a new coil spring base, with hessian lining and calico coverings added before being finished in velvet upholstery.
The lounge chairs came from a fine country house on the English and Scottish borders that was regularly frequented by the Welsh poet and writer, Dylan Thomas. The chairs are presented in their original condition and match the original design of the Art Deco suite before being restored to their full glory by Pointers Antiques...
